jQuery UI 1.12.1是基于jQuery的開源、可擴展、跨瀏覽器的JavaScript庫,主要用于開發交互性前端組件。它提供了一套豐富的UI組件和特效,簡化了前端開發的難度。
以下是jQuery UI 1.12.1的一些重要API:
// 實例化一個對話框 $( "#dialog" ).dialog(); // 設置對話框的選項 $( "#dialog" ).dialog({ autoOpen: false, height: 400, width: 350, modal: true }); // 打開對話框 $( "#dialog" ).dialog( "open" ); // 關閉對話框 $( "#dialog" ).dialog( "close" ); // 實例化一個日期選擇器 $( "#datepicker" ).datepicker(); // 設置日期選擇器的選項 $( "#datepicker" ).datepicker({ showOtherMonths: true, selectOtherMonths: true }); // 獲取選中日期 var selectedDate = $( "#datepicker" ).datepicker( "getDate" ); // 實例化一個菜單 $( "#menu" ).menu(); // 設置菜單的選項 $( "#menu" ).menu({ position: { my: "left top", at: "right+5 top-5" } }); // 實例化一個進度條 $( "#progressbar" ).progressbar({ value: 37 }); // 更新進度條的值 $( "#progressbar" ).progressbar( "value", 50 ); // 實例化一個選項卡 $( "#tabs" ).tabs(); // 設置選項卡的選項 $( "#tabs" ).tabs({ active: 1, collapsible: true }); // 實例化一個折疊面板 $( "#accordion" ).accordion(); // 設置折疊面板的選項 $( "#accordion" ).accordion({ active: 1, animate: 200 });
除了上述API外,jQuery UI 1.12.1還提供了許多其他的UI組件和特效,例如拖拽、排序、拖放、選擇、縮放、旋轉等等,可以根據自己的需要來選擇使用。
jQuery UI的設計理念是可定制和可擴展的,開發人員可以通過CSS修改UI組件的外觀,也可以通過事件監聽來擴展其功能。此外,jQuery UI與jQuery的無縫銜接讓開發人員更容易地整合其他jQuery插件和工具。
上一篇css 左右寬度自適應
下一篇java 定義和調用方法